What We Believe

We Believe…

Scriptures
We believe that the Bible is the inerrant, inspired Word of God and that it is our final authority in all matters of faith and practice. (I Timothy 3:16-17; II Peter 1:20-21)

Sovereign God
God is a Person, eternally existing, as a Trinity in unity – Father, Son and Holy Spirit – three persons and yet one God. (Deuteronomy 6:4; Matthew 26:39; I Corinthians 8:6)

Son
Jesus Christ, eternally existing, is the only begotten Son of God, who became a sinless man in order to redeem us. He was born of a virgin, and is true God and true man. (Luke 1:30-55; John 1:1-15; Philippians 2:5-8; Colossians 1:15)

Sin
Man was created in the image of God but fell through sin, bringing not only physical death, but also spiritual death, or eternal separation from God. Now all of mankind exists as a fallen race, with an inherited sinful nature. (Genesis 1:26-27, 2:16, 3:16-19; Romans 3:10-23, 6:23)

Sacrifice of Christ
The Lord Jesus Christ suffered and died as a substitutionary payment for the sins of the whole world. He physically arose from the dead and then ascended into Heaven. Simple faith in this sacrifice is the only way of salvation for mankind. (Luke 24; Acts 1:9-11; Romans 5:8-10; Ephesians 1:20-23; I Peter 3:18)

Service
The local church is a group of believers baptized by water, banded together for edification, exhortation, and evangelism as commanded by Christ in the Great Commission; preaching the gospel to every creature. (Mark 16:15; I Corinthians 12:12; Ephesians 1:22-23)

End Times
Jesus Christ Himself will soon come again in the air to catch up His church and to reward their service. The unbelievers left behind will go through a period called the Tribulation, after which Christ will return to the earth to set up His kingdom of one thousand years of righteous rule. After this the unbelievers of all ages will stand at the Great White Throne to be judged and cast into the Lake of Fire, separated from God forever, while the believers spend eternity in the fullness of joy in Heaven with the Lord. (Matthew 24:29-42; I Thessalonians 4:16-18; Revelations 19:11-20:13)
